Overview

We are seeking a compassionate and dedicated Social Worker to join our team. The ideal candidate will possess a strong commitment to helping individuals and families navigate challenges in their lives. As a Social Worker, you will provide support, guidance, and resources to clients while advocating for their needs within the community. This role requires excellent communication skills, empathy, and the ability to work collaboratively with various stakeholders.

Responsibilities
  • Conduct assessments to determine clients' needs and develop individualized service plans.
  • Provide counseling and support to clients facing personal, social, or economic challenges.
  • Connect clients with appropriate community resources and services.
  • Advocate for clients rights and needs within social service systems.
  • Maintain accurate records of client interactions and progress in accordance with confidentiality policies.
  • Collaborate with healthcare providers, schools, and other organizations to coordinate care and support for clients.
  • Participate in case management meetings and contribute to multidisciplinary teams.
  • Stay informed about relevant laws, regulations, and best practices in social work.
Experience
  • A Bachelors or Masters degree in Social Work (BSW or MSW) from an accredited institution is required.
  • Previous experience in a social work setting is preferred but not mandatory; internships are welcome.
  • Strong interpersonal skills with the ability to build rapport with diverse populations.
  • Excellent organizational skills and att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in case management software and Microsoft Office Suite is a plus.
  • Knowledge of community resources available for clients is beneficial.
  • Ability to work independently as well as part of a team.
